tp5 以及网站架构个人心得
2017-10-26 15:25
232 查看
Tp5
1. 路由:我们定义一个url 通过这个url就可以访问我们指定的控制器
2. 控制器是我们具体编写业务的入口
业务逻辑是写着model层的 控制器的任务是调用 model层
3. 技术只是一个工具 我们要拿工具实现我们的思路
4. 模型就是数据库中的一张表
把表看做对象
5. 数据库设计时,数据冗余可以合理利用
6. 网站是什么? wed体系结构 如果有不明白的回来 在学习 基础知识 基础很关键
根据课程反向学习基础
7. 面向对象三大特性
封装性 本性就是封装
继承性 多多理解
单继承 可以用接口
多态性 用的不是特别多
8. 理解技术
语言框架有很多,关键是使用 “他们”来解决我们的问题 先有想法,再找工具 ,而不是反过来
9. wed 网站只是其中很小的一部分 网站不仅仅是一个网站 还包括 app ios 小程序 微信下面的h5
公众号 api可以通用网站 小程序
ios 安卓
result api
10. 软件最难应对的是变化 设计模式
都是为了应对软件频繁变化 代码要写的易维护
不要太直白
11. 前端除了不能直接操作数据库
其他跟后台没什么区别了 服务器少处理业务逻辑
可以把更多的业务逻辑放到 前端
12. Tp5 为我们集成了很多类库 不需要大量引入包
1. 路由:我们定义一个url 通过这个url就可以访问我们指定的控制器
2. 控制器是我们具体编写业务的入口
业务逻辑是写着model层的 控制器的任务是调用 model层
3. 技术只是一个工具 我们要拿工具实现我们的思路
4. 模型就是数据库中的一张表
把表看做对象
5. 数据库设计时,数据冗余可以合理利用
6. 网站是什么? wed体系结构 如果有不明白的回来 在学习 基础知识 基础很关键
根据课程反向学习基础
7. 面向对象三大特性
封装性 本性就是封装
继承性 多多理解
单继承 可以用接口
多态性 用的不是特别多
8. 理解技术
语言框架有很多,关键是使用 “他们”来解决我们的问题 先有想法,再找工具 ,而不是反过来
9. wed 网站只是其中很小的一部分 网站不仅仅是一个网站 还包括 app ios 小程序 微信下面的h5
公众号 api可以通用网站 小程序
ios 安卓
result api
10. 软件最难应对的是变化 设计模式
都是为了应对软件频繁变化 代码要写的易维护
不要太直白
11. 前端除了不能直接操作数据库
其他跟后台没什么区别了 服务器少处理业务逻辑
可以把更多的业务逻辑放到 前端
12. Tp5 为我们集成了很多类库 不需要大量引入包
相关文章推荐
- tp5 以及网站架构个人心得
- 软件架构的心得以及个人见解和方法
- Jdbc练习基础小项目--对个人信息的展示以及增删改查--mvc架构
- 大型互联网网站架构心得之一
- 大型互联网网站架构心得之二
- 在linux5平台上快速搭建apache网站以及实现个人主页的访问!!
- 网站架构的一般演化过程以及一些网站性能优化的方法
- 网站架构--ajax跨域问题总结--方法以及调试
- 大型网站架构系列之四,多对多关系的以及并发缓存的设计
- 分布式数据库以及互联网网站架构
- 个人网站架构设计(三) - 从设计到前端到后台
- 网站基本架构模式以及优化方案
- 从LiveJournal后台发展看 大型网站系统架构以及性能优化方法
- 大型互联网网站架构心得之一:分
- 大型互联网网站架构心得之一:分
- 交易网站的架构的一点研究心得
- 大型互联网网站架构心得之一:分
- 大型互联网网站架构心得之二:并、换和其它(转)
- 大型互联网网站架构心得
- 关于大部分小中型网站APP的后台架构分析以及学习